How they compare
Norway currently reports 74.5% against 74.2% in Macau, China, a difference of 0.3%.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 26 shared years of data; in 1996 it was Norway ahead.
Macau, China ranks 42nd and Norway ranks 40th of 208 countries.
Norway has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Macau, China | Norway |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 57.1% | 84.3% | 27.2% | Norway |
| 2000s | 66.9% | 81.0% | 14.1% | Norway |
| 2010s | 71.9% | 79.9% | 8.0% | Norway |
| 2020s | 73.3% | 76.2% | 2.9% | Norway |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
